DESCRIPTION OF WORK
This role supports the daily upkeep of the facility by performing cleaning, sanitation, and general maintenance tasks. The work helps ensure that residents and staff have a secure and orderly environment. As a Custodial Worker 1, you will perform the following duties:
Deep Cleaning:
Perform thorough cleaning of resident rooms, offices, common areas, and specialized spaces
General Cleaning:
Carry out tasks such as mopping, dusting, sweeping, polishing, and sanitizing a wide range of surfaces and equipment
Waste Handling:
Collect and dispose of trash, recyclables, and infectious waste in proper locations
Supply Management:
Restock soap, paper products, cleaning supplies, and related materials
Safety Support:
Maintain safe work areas and report hazards or problems to supervisors
Equipment Assistance:
Move heavy furniture and clean mobility equipment such as wheelchairs and Geri chairs Interested in learning more? Additional details regarding this position can be found in the position description.
